The Federal Investigation Agency (FIA) conducted raids in Karachi against suspects involved in hawala hundi and illegal currency exchange, resulting in the arrest of two individuals.
According to the official statement, the FIA’s Anti-Corruption Circle and Corporate Crime Circle conducted raids on Jamshed Road and Tariq Road. As a result of these operations, suspects named Hamza Saleem and Aqeel Abbas were taken into custody.
Aqeel Abbas was found to be linked with a hawala hundi network, which was being operated through agents named Musaddiq and Husnain from Dubai. Hamza Saleem was involved in illegal currency exchange.
During the raids, 4.5 million rupees in hawala payments and 13,500 US dollars were recovered from the suspects. Evidence, receipts, and a mobile phone related to hawala hundi were also seized from Aqeel Abbas.
The suspects could not satisfy the authorities regarding the recovered currency, and an investigation has been initiated against them. According to the FIA spokesperson, raids are ongoing to arrest other accomplices of the suspects.
